About this card
A Nintendo eShop gift card adds funds to the Nintendo Switch eShop on Switch, Switch Lite, and Switch OLED — Nintendo's digital storefront for downloadable games, indie titles, classic Virtual Console releases, paid DLC, and pre-orders. Once redeemed against your Nintendo Account, the wallet balance applies automatically to any eShop purchase, alongside the funds already on it. Free demos, free-to-start games (Fortnite, Tetris 99, Pokémon Café ReMix), and free trials don't draw on the wallet.
Each card is strictly region-locked to the issuing country store: a US card redeems only on a US-region Nintendo Account, a UK card on a UK account, a Japanese card on a JP account, an EU card on the matching EU country account, and so on. The region is set when you first create the Nintendo Account and is difficult to change later, so pick the country matching the account you actually game on. Buying the wrong region locks the funds to an eShop you can't reach.
The wallet covers everything you can buy on the eShop: full downloadable games (first-party Mario, Zelda, Splatoon, Animal Crossing, Pokémon, plus the entire indie shelf), paid DLC (Mario Kart 8 Booster Course Pass, Splatoon 3 expansions, Pokémon DLCs), pre-orders, and Nintendo Switch Online subscriptions — both Individual and Family plans, and the +Expansion Pack tier with N64, GBA, and Sega Mega Drive libraries.
